Arkansas, United States

The Arkansas Cinema Society film festival, Filmland: Arkansas, fosters a vibrant film community in Little Rock, showcasing independent cinema and nurturing local talent. Celebrating its seventh anniversary, this festival features acclaimed films fresh from major festivals and hosts industry luminaries like Richard Linklater and Margot Robbie. Scheduled for August 15-18 at the Arkansas Museum of Fine Arts, Filmland invites filmmakers to submit their works for a chance to gain exposure and connect with passionate audiences.

About Arkansas Cinema Society - FILMLAND: ARKANSAS 2024

Since its inception, the Arkansas Cinema Society has been dedicated to promoting independent film and supporting local filmmakers. Filmland: Arkansas has become a cornerstone of the state’s cultural landscape, providing a platform for emerging talent and established filmmakers alike. Over the years, the festival has grown in both size and reputation, attracting filmmakers and audiences from across the nation. Its unique identity lies in its commitment to showcasing films that reflect the diverse voices and stories of Arkansas and beyond. The festival not only screens films but also hosts workshops, panels, and networking events, making it a hub for creativity and collaboration.
